Servings: 6
Author Notes: Editor Cheri Sicard came up with this twist on the classic key lime pie for her friend Wini, who loves coconut with inspiration from the classic Harry Nilsson song. This recipe is not only delicious, it's also ultra easy to make.
Ingredients: Crust:
3/4 cup crushed graham crackers
3/4 cup sweetened coconut
1/2 cup melted butter

Filling:
4 egg yolks
1 cup lime juice
1 14 ounces can sweetened condensed milk

Topping:
1/2 pint cream, whipped
1/3 cup toasted coconut
Instructions: Preheat oven to 350° F.

Mix crushed graham crackers and coconut together. Add melted butter and mix until well blended. Using fingers, press crust mixture into bottom and up the sides of a 9 inch pie pan. Bake crust for about 6 minutes until set.

Beat eggs yolks until foamy. Add lime juice and condensed milk and Beat until well mixed. Pour mixture into crust and Bake for twenty minutes. Cool completely. Top with whipped cream and sprinkle with toasted coconut.
